Qualifying: German Grand Prix Qualifying Hockenheim is the next stop for the Formula One season and Nico Rosberg will be hoping to protect his slim lead in the Drivers Championship on home soil. The young German had his first failure at Silverstone and team-mate Lewis Hamilton closed the gap to just 4pts. The tension between the two Mercedes drivers is boiling up nicely for the impartial spectator and something to keep the championship alive as we go into the second half of the season. Hamilton is 8/13 with Paddy Power to win his second World Championship while Rosberg is out to 6/4. The prices are pretty similar for the German Grand Prix but after Friday practice we saw Red Bull close to within a tenth of a second so is this where the other teams begin to close on the dominating Mercedes? One big factor in this sudden change could be the removal of all FRIC suspensions for this weekends Grand Prix. It is widely thought that although all teams would remove this type of suspension it would be the Mercedes that suffered most as they had taken the system to whole new level this season. As much as half a second a lap is thought to be the advantage of FRIC. Most teams were brushing aside the idea that they would be able to close in on the Silver Arrows but the first evidence is clear to see and it will be most interesting to watch qualifying on Saturday.
